Judith Durham - Yesterday (1966) 4K
Judith Durham of The Seekers performs "Yesterday," released originally in 1966.
This song was included in the album "Come the Day," which was the fifth studio album by the Australian group The Seekers. In North America, the album was titled "Georgy Girl." "Yesterday" was originally written by Paul McCartney of the Beatles and credited to Lennon-McCartney.
McCartney wrote most of the song, with John Lennon later saying, "Paul wrote nearly all of it, but we just couldn't find the right title. We called it 'Scrambled Eggs' and it became a joke between us. We made up our minds that only a one-word title would suit, we just couldn't find the right one." Eventually, McCartney woke up one morning in Portugal in 1965 with the song and title already completed.
Judith Durham was the lead singer of The Seekers when they recorded their version of "Yesterday." The Seekers were a popular folk and pop group from Australia who had several hits in the 1960s, including "Georgy Girl" and "I'll Never Find Another You."
